The Denver Broncos select...
Quenton Nelson, OG, Notre Dame

Bottom Line
Elite guard prospect with outstanding size, rare power and a block finisher who can make tape room sessions uncomfortable for most opponents. Nelson is technically sound and is unlikely to face a long adjustment period once he gets into the league. Nelson may need to make sure and keep his play speed high and prevent against taking his eyes off of his target when coming off the ball. Nelson has the traits and talent to become an All-Pro guard for years to come.


-Lance Zierlein

First I traded the Texans RD3-04 pick to SF for their RD3-06 RD4 (Second pick in RD4) and RD5-06 picks. I then traded the SF RD4 pick to NO for their RD5-10 and RD5-27 picks.

So thats: 250 (3-4) for 240 (3-6) + 44 (4-28) + 34 (5-6) = 322. 29% over value.

Moving back 2 spots should have been SF's 6-10 which is still over value.

Then 44 (4-28) for 32.2 (5-10) + 25.4 (5-27) = 57.6. 31% over value.

Dropping 4-28 (not that you should have this pick) to 5-10 should have been NO's 6-15 with slight over value.
